Ford manufactures Regular Cab, SuperCab versions andthe double cabin with body style more popular Ranger double cab offering four doors and five seats in the rear suicide doors and rear seats occasional Cab. You can sleep five to one pressure too, with double cabin with barely enough legs for an adult 6ft to sit behind a 6 foot controller. Headroom in the rear is OK long trips, so with four people on board are not out of the question.

Ford offers a training version of the rear wheels of the range, but the vast majority will have the 4x4 complete overhaul with electronic control that lets you switch from two-wheel drive traveling mode or low range 4x4 to good off- road. It feels very comfortable in the mud with a depth of first class, 800 mm wading pool, descent control and optional differential lock makes the tool completely off the road.

The Ranger is also very capable in heavy use on the road with the Double Cab offers a load capacity of 1199 kg and a maximum weight of 3500 kg trailer first class. Ford adds a load of security also advanced equipment, including a stability control system with trailer sway control to keep this under control jetski. The package of driver assistance could be £ 1,350, but their sum lane assistance, traffic sign recognition, automatic headlights headlight beam, adaptive cruise control and collision mitigation for your truck feels a bit like luxury sedan.
